1. Steel Vengeance – Cedar Point, Ohio, USA
Touted as one of the best roller coasters in the world, Steel Vengeance combines the elements of a wooden coaster with the smoothness of a steel track. This hybrid coaster boasts a staggering height of 205 feet and features a 90-degree drop, reaching speeds of up to 74 miles per hour. With its intense airtime and multiple inversions, Steel Vengeance has quickly become a favorite among thrill-seekers.
2. Fury 325 – Carowinds, North Carolina, USA
Rising to 325 feet, Fury 325 is the world’s tallest and fastest giga coaster. This breathtaking ride reaches speeds of 95 miles per hour and features a massive 81-degree drop. The smooth ride is complemented by spectacular views of the Carolinas and innovative elements like the intimidating” downward helix that ensures an adrenaline rush from start to finish.
3. The Smiler – Alton Towers, England
Not only is The Smiler a thrill ride, but it also holds the world record for the most inversions with 14 loops! This coaster combines dizzying speed and a variety of twists and turns, creating a unique experience that keeps riders guessing. With its haunting theme and intricate design, The Smiler is a must-ride for adrenaline enthusiasts visiting the UK.
4. Takabisha – Fuji-Q Highland, Japan
Takabisha is renowned for its steep drop of 121 degrees, making it one of the most extreme roller coasters in the world

Claiming its place among the world’s best, Intimidator 305 offers an adrenaline-pumping experience that combines thrilling drops and high speeds. Towering at 305 feet, this coaster features a sharp initial drop and speeds of up to 90 miles per hour. The ride’s rapid transitions and strong G-forces deliver a heart-racing experience that is not for the faint-hearted.
6. Shambhala – PortAventura Park, Spain
European coaster enthusiasts praise Shambhala for its incredible airtime and smooth ride. As Europe’s highest roller coaster, standing at 249 feet, Shambhala offers a breathtaking drop and speeds up to 83 miles per hour. With its beautiful layout and stunning views of the surrounding landscape, riders cannot help but feel elated while soaring through the sky.
7. The Voyage – Holiday World, Indiana, USA
This wooden roller coaster provides a phenomenal experience with its 1.2-mile-long track that features numerous twists, turns, and airtime hills. The Voyage is known for its long duration and extraordinary intensity, making it one of the best wooden coasters globally. With its thrilling design, it offers a nostalgic yet adrenaline-filled journey that draws visitors back year after year.
8. X2 – Six Flags Magic Mountain, California, USA
X2 is one of the most innovative coaster designs out there, featuring rotating seats that allow riders to face both forward and backward during the ride. With its unique blend of fire, sound, and motion, X2 delivers a sensory experience that elevates traditional coaster thrills to new heights. Riders experience free-fall drops and 360-degree rotations, ensuring an unforgettable ride.
9. Eejanaika – Fuji-Q Highland, Japan
Another gem from Fuji-Q Highland, Eejanaika features a unique 4D ride experience with flipping seats. Riders are rotated in multiple directions during the journey, creating a sensation of weightlessness. With its intense drops and dizzying spins, Eejanaika leaves riders in awe and is another must-try for coaster enthusiasts visiting this enchanting park.
10. Nitro – Six Flags Great Adventure, New Jersey, USA
Nitro is a towering hyper coaster that reaches heights of 230 feet and speeds of 80 miles per hour. Known for its smooth ride and exhilarating airtime, Nitro offers an impressive array of drops and swoops that keep adrenaline seekers coming back for more. The ride treats guests to a breathtaking experience and scenic views, making it a fantastic addition to any roller coaster itinerary.
